在Java+SSM+Jsp美食推荐系统项目中,如何配置数据库连接池以及相关的数据源配置?
时间: 2024-10-30 14:18:41 浏览: 37
在Java+SSM+Jsp美食推荐系统项目中,正确配置数据库连接池是提高系统性能和稳定性的关键步骤。推荐资源包《Java+SSM+Jsp美食推荐系统完整毕业设计资源包》中详细介绍了配置过程和步骤。
参考资源链接:[Java+SSM+Jsp美食推荐系统完整毕业设计资源包](https://wenku.csdn.net/doc/1x7he62fvu?spm=1055.2569.3001.10343)
数据库连接池的配置通常涉及到以下几个方面:
1. 数据库连接池的类型选择,常见的有C3P0、DBCP、HikariCP等。本系统建议使用HikariCP,因为它是目前最快的连接池之一,具有更小的内存占用和更高的性能。
2. 在Spring配置文件中配置数据源,一般为classpath下或者是/WEB-INF目录下的applicationContext.xml。这里会指定连接池的实现类以及相关参数,比如最小和最大连接数、连接超时时间、最大空闲时间等。
3. 配置数据库连接信息,包括数据库的URL、用户名、密码、驱动类等信息。这些信息需要根据实际情况进行填写,通常从项目配置文件中获取。
4. 配置MyBatis与Spring的整合,这包括MyBatis的SqlSessionFactoryBean配置,以及Mapper扫描器的配置。
5. 实现事务管理器(PlatformTransactionManager),确保数据的一致性和完整性。
以下是一个示例配置片段,展示了在Spring配置文件中如何配置HikariCP连接池:
```xml
<bean id=
参考资源链接:[Java+SSM+Jsp美食推荐系统完整毕业设计资源包](https://wenku.csdn.net/doc/1x7he62fvu?spm=1055.2569.3001.10343)
阅读全文